Microsoft’s Project Zenith: A Clean Slate for Coders

Microsoft has unveiled Project Zenith, a developer-optimized Windows experience designed for devices with 64GB or more of unified memory.


The first devices to come with Project Zenith will feature AMD’s Ryzen AI Halo chips and will pre-install a suite of developer tools, including Visual Studio Code, GitHub Copilot, and PowerToys. File Explorer will also show file extensions and the full path in the title bar to help developers navigate their projects more efficiently.


According to Logan Iyer, CVP of Windows platform and developer at Microsoft, the goal is to create a distraction-free environment where developers can run large models locally, accelerating experimentation and reducing reliance on cloud tokens.


While some of the changes to Windows 11, such as disabling recently used files and folders and sync provider tips, might seem like common sense, Project Zenith is part of Microsoft’s ongoing mission to improve the developer experience.


As AI continues to transform software development, Project Zenith is a step in the right direction, ensuring that tools and features are tailored to the needs of the community that builds on Windows.
